The first “Black Widow” trailer has officially dropped and it finally puts Scarlett Johansson’s Marvel hero in the spotlight!
Despite the main storyline coming to an end in “Avengers: Endgame,” the upcoming “Black Widow” movie will look back at what made the assassin who she is and is a reminder for all fans that Marvel isn’t quite done with its OG crew.
The highly anticipated stand-alone movie will focus on Natasha Romanoff’s backstory and takes place during the two-year gap between “Captain America: Civil War” and “Avengers: Infinity War.”
This also clears the air for many people who have been wondering how it’s possible to do a Black Widow movie seeing as Romanoff sacrificed herself to secure the Soul Stone so the Avengers could take down Thanos.
A first, lengthier version of the trailer was originally released at Disney’s biennial D23 fan convention in August, but only attendees of the event were able to witness the first look.
The trailer takes viewers to Romanoff’s trip to Budapest — a location Clint Barton (Hawkeye) referenced many times in previous Avengers movies. The trailer introduces Yelena Belova – Romanoff’s sister who becomes the second Black Widow in the comics series.
Black Widow will mark the beginning of Marvel Studios’ Phase 4 and will be released on May 1st, 2020.
